Earshot meaning

Earshot refers to the range within which sound or the voice can be heard clearly.

Earshot refers to the range or distance within which one can hear sound. It is the perception of sound by the ear and the brain, allowing individuals to be aware of their surroundings through auditory stimuli.

Earshot is influenced by various factors such as the intensity, frequency, and direction of the sound, as well as the acoustics of the environment in which the sound is present. The human ear is remarkably sensitive and can detect a wide range of frequencies, allowing us to perceive a diverse array of sounds.

The Physics of Earshot

Sound waves travel through the air and enter the ear canal, striking the eardrum and causing it to vibrate. These vibrations are then transmitted through the middle ear bones to the inner ear, where they are converted into electrical signals that are sent to the brain for interpretation. The brain processes these signals, allowing us to perceive and understand the sounds we hear.

Factors Affecting Earshot

Several factors can affect earshot, including the distance between the sound source and the listener, any obstacles or barriers that might obstruct the sound waves, and the presence of background noise that can interfere with the clarity of the sound. Additionally, individual differences in hearing ability can impact how well someone can perceive sounds within their earshot.
